Transferring Information to a New Computer

The Microsoft

®

Windows

®

XP operating system provides the Files and Settings Transfer Wizard to

move data from a source computer to a new computer. You can transfer data, such as:

• E-mail messages
• Toolbar settings
• Window sizes
• Internet bookmarks

You can transfer the data to the new computer over a network or serial connection, or you can store it

on removable media, such as a writable CD, for transfer to the new computer.

NOTE:

You can transfer information from an old computer to a new computer by directly connecting a serial

cable to the input/output (I/O) ports of the two computers. To transfer data over a serial connection, you must

access the Network Connections utility from the Control Panel and perform additional configuration steps,

such as setting up an advanced connection and designating the host computer and the guest computer.

For instructions on setting up a direct cable connection between two computers, see Microsoft Knowledge

Base Article 305621, titled How to Set Up a Direct Cable Connection Between Two Computers in Windows XP.

This information may not be available in some countries.

For transferring information to a new computer, you must run the Files and Settings Transfer

Wizard. You can use the optional Operating System media this process or you can create a wizard

disk with the Files and Settings Transfer Wizard.

Files and Settings Transfer Wizard

Windows XP

Using the Wizard With Operating System Media

NOTE:

This procedure requires the Operating System media. The media is optional and may not be included

with all computers.

To prepare a new computer for the file transfer:

1 Open the Files and Settings Transfer Wizard: click StartAll ProgramsAccessories System

ToolsFiles and Settings Transfer Wizard.

2 When the Files and Settings Transfer Wizard welcome screen appears, click Next.
3 On the Which computer is this? screen, click New ComputerNext.
